Village in Khuzestan, Iran From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Nomreh Yek-e Bala (Persian: نمره يك بالا, also Romanized as Nomreh Yek-e Bālā; also known as Āyatollāh Montaz̧erī-ye Bālā and Nomreh Yek)[1] is a village in Chah Salem Rural District, in the Central District of Omidiyeh County, Khuzestan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 546, in 123 families.[2]
